Chapter 8 If you need to call HP, it is often useful to print the self-test diagnostic page before calling. 1. Printer Information: Shows device information (such as the product name, model number, serial number, and firmware version number), and the number of pages printed from the tray. 2. Nozzle test pattern: Missing lines indicate problems with the print cartridges. Try cleaning the cartridges, or replacing the cartridges. 3. Color bars and boxes: Uneven, faded, or faint color bars or boxes indicate low ink. Check the ink levels. 4. Event Log: Shows a log of recent events that have occurred. To print the Self-Test Diagnostic Page • Device control panel: Press Setup, select Print Report, select Self-Test Report, and then press OK. • Toolbox (Windows): Click the Services tab, and then click Print a Test Page. • HP Printer Utility (Mac OS): Click Device Information from the Information and Support panel, and then click Print Configuration Page.
